Leaky faucets are one of the most common—and frequently ignored—plumbing problems among homeowners. A drip in the bathroom or kitchen sink might not seem pressing; however, it can cause more problems than you’d think. Here are some of the consequences of not fixing a leaky faucet.

Why You Should Fix a Leaky Faucet Right Away

1. Higher Water Bills

Leaky faucets might not seem like they’re releasing that much water, but it can add up over time. A typical household’s leaks can add up to over 10,000 gallons of water a year. That means you’ll be spending more of money every month on your water bill. 

2. Health Risks

faucetsIf a leaky faucet isn’t repaired, it can lead to mold growth in your home. This can cause health problems, particularly in any members of your household who have allergies. Symptoms may include eye irritation, coughing, nasal stuffiness, and even infections.

3. Interior Damage

By ignoring a leak, you could risk damaging your home and needing costly repairs. The excess water can lead to staining and discoloration on your walls. Left unchecked, it could even compromise the structural integrity of your home by weakening the foundation.

4. Reduced Quality of Sleep

During the day, you might not notice the sound of a leaky faucet and carry on with your business as usual. When nighttime rolls around and the entire house is quiet, you’ll hear a constant dripping sound as you’re trying to fall asleep. The noise can keep you up at night, causing you to wake up feeling tired and agitated.
